QBEEL is a boutique consulting firm based in the Washington, D.C. metro area. We help growing organizations achieve their potential by giving them the tools to adapt to market trends and rapidly achieve growth. Our consultants’ backgrounds in organizational management, strategic communications, media, and higher education sectors give us broad-based expertise in guiding you through transformative periods and crises.
Our Clients range from small and medium-sized businesses to nonprofits and universities. Our services include:
Management and communications strategy.
Corporate film production.
Web services and digital marketing.
Corporate media trainings.
Higher education consulting — from change management to accreditation and revenue development.
Consulting Team
Dr. Marios Panagiotis Efthymiopoulos
Marios is Associate Professor of International Security and Strategy and Head of History, Politics and International Studies at Neapolis University Pafos, Cyprus. He is also founder and CEO of Strategy International (SI), Ltd. Dr. Efthymiopoulos is former Dean of the College of Security and Global Studies at the American University in the Emirates, where he now serves as an advisory board member. Dr. Efthymiopoulos has a PhD from the University of Crete in Greece in NATO-Russia Relations and a Masters in Advanced International Studies from the Diplomatic Academy of University of Vienna.
Dr. Anne Cullen
A seasoned academic leader with over 20 years of experience across universities in Australia, Asia, and the Middle East, Anne is currently a lecturer in International Business and Asian Studies at Griffith University, Queensland. Previously, she served as Dean and Associate Professor at the College of Mass Media and Communication at American University in the Emirates. Dr. Cullen has held senior roles in academic administration, leading diverse teams with a strong emphasis on cross-cultural mentoring and inclusive leadership. She has also advised government and non-government organizations on leadership development, strategic management, and gender equity initiatives. She continues to contribute to the field through service on international academic and editorial boards.
Asad U. Khalid
Co-founder and Executive Director of Qbeel, Asad is a passionate storyteller and seasoned multimedia journalist with a rich tapestry of experiences spanning over 20 years. His career has taken him from the dynamic media landscapes of South Asia and the Middle East to the US capitol. As a former senior broadcast journalist at Voice of America and Assistant Dean at The American University in the Emirates, Asad has honed his skills in harnessing the power of media to inspire change and connect people. At Qbeel, he channels his expertise into helping both public and private sector clients tell their stories effectively, especially through documentary production, branding, and media trainings for executive leaders. With a keen eye for policy-oriented media, Asad is adept at designing campaigns that influence change-makers.
